Check out how Ultegra R8000 compares to 6800 and Dura Ace R9100

By James Raison


The new R8000 is still a few weeks off being for sale so let's go full weight weenie and obsess about grams! So, below is the aggregated comparison of R8000 V 6800 V R9100.

Shifters

  • R8000 - 438g      6800 - 425g      R9100 - 365g    
  • R8020 - 550g                                 R9120 - 505g
  • R8050 - 295g                                 R9150 - 230g
  • R8070 - 360g      6870 - 295g       R9170 - 360g

Crank 50/34

  • R8000 - 674g    6800 - 676g    R9100 - 609g

Mechanical Front Derailleur

  • R8000 - 106g      6800 - 104g      R9100 - 70g

Electric Front Derailleur

  • R8050 - 132g      6870 - 138g      R9150 - 104g

Mechanical Rear Derailleur - short cage

  • R8000 - 200g    6800 - 195g    R9100 - 158g

Electric Rear Derailleur - short cage

  • R8050 - 240g     6870 - 250g    R9150 - 204g

Rim brake caliper set

  • R8000 - 360g      6800 - 335g      R9100 - 326g

Hydro caliper set

  • R8070 - 280g      R9170 - 256g

Rotors - 140 mm

  • RT800 - 106g      RT900 - 96g

Pedals

  • R8000 - 248g      6800 - 260g      R9100 - 228g

Cassette 11-25

  • R8000 - 232g      6800 - 232g      R9100 - 175g
